Winning $390K Lottery Ticket Sold At CT Package Store One CT Lottery player is feeling extra lucky after cashing in a winning ticket worth six figures. In New Haven County, a CT Lottery player from Waterbury who chose not to disclose a name won $390,000 playing "Lucky For Life" on a ticket sold at Amodeo's Highland Package on Highland Avenue in Waterbury on Wednesday, March 2. "Lucky for Life" players choose five numbers between 1 and 48 and one "yellow" Lucky Ball from 1 to 18. CT Man Wins $100K In State Lottery A winning $100,000 CT Lottery ticket sold at a Connecticut gas station has been cashed in by one lucky player. On Wednesday, Feb. 23, New Haven County resident Carlos Cortez, of Waterbury, cashed in a winning $100,000 "Cash5" scratch-off ticket that was sold by the R A Hafeez Corporation on Meriden Avenue in Waterbury. Later that day, two other CT Lottery players cashed in tickets worth $10,000. Two Lucky CT Residents Win $50K Each In State Lottery A pair of CT Lottery players are feeling lucky after cashing in tickets worth $50,000 that were sold at area convenience stores. Lottery officials announced that in New London County on Monday, Jan. 10, Oakdale resident Russell Bowen cashed in a winning “Powerball” ticket worth $50,000 on a ticket sold at Henne Penny Hartford Road 23 on the Hartford Turnpike in Waterford. That same day, a Plainville resident in Hartford County won the top prize playing “$50,000 Win It All” on a ticket sold at the Dairy Mart on Bradley Avenue in Waterbury. Nor'easter: Storm Knocks Out Power In Connecticut Hundreds in Connecticut are still without power as a Nor’easter rolls through the region dropping upwards of six inches of rain and wind gusts approaching 60 mph. With the worst of the storm yet to hit, 1,789 of Eversource’s 1,287,274 customers in Connecticut were reporting outages as of 10:15 a.m. on Tuesday, Oct. 26. Ida Knocks Out Power To Thousands In Connecticut More than 15,000 residents in Connecticut remain without power in the wake of Tropical Depression Ida rolling through the region. As of 9:45 a.m. on Thursday, Sept. 2, utility crews from Eversource were still working to make repairs to 14,591 of its 1.286 million customers in Connecticut, while United Illuminated was reporting 141 outages impacting 1,646 customers. Tropical Storm Elsa Knocks Out Power To Thousands In Connecticut Utility crews in Connecticut are still hard at work making repairs to hundreds of reported outages that are impacting more than 10,000 customers as Tropical Storm Elsa moves up the East Coast. Elsa moved across Connecticut early on Friday, July 9, bringing heavy rain and whipping winds, which sent power lines flying and toppled trees, leaving thousands without power overnight. Fairfield County Man Nabbed For Pair Of Home Burglaries, Police Say A Fairfield County has been arrested in connection with two alleged burglaries in 2019 and 2020. Carlos Morales-Rodriguez, age 45, of Bridgeport, was arrested on Wednesday, June 2, for the two residential burglaries in Monroe in January of 2019 and March 2020. In the 2019 burglary, Monroe Police responded to a home on Bugg Hill Road where they discovered forced entry had been made through a rear screen door, said Lt. Stephen Corrone.
